Price differences on zorsts ,continued-
The welding.. quality, care, craftsmanship. Fit.. some suppliers (say) they have a jig for the various models and use that, so the customer knows it will fit. Test- a few manufacturers actually test on various vehicles. Bends.. all zorsts have bends and these should be mandrel bent to maintain cross section so ensure good flow, this cost a bit extra. Testing.. noise, the market is not asking for quiet but it should have been tested for legality. Copying.. a good way to reduce cost is to copy a proven design, sometimes that works, sometimes not. As a paying customer I like low cost but I feel uneasy about rip-offs. |
